fallen stars

shifting hues of sapphire and lilac

melding into heavens of night

moonlight showering upon freckles

fabricated with fallen stars

crickets chirping in midnight’s melody

two frames lying on dewed grass

drops of water weaving and

petrichor dancing in butterscotch hair

shared jokes and giggles filling the air

sparrows dreaming in homespun nests

pale arms stretching up above

desperate to brush celestial constellations

falling several light years short

shooting stars carrying hopeful wishes

across breath-taking skies

Paris Rain

The smell of rain is different depending where you are. Have you ever smelled rain in the country? It smells of earths and worms and green life. How about at the ocean? There, rain smells of salt and seagulls and sandy stones between your toes. But rain smells best, at least it does to me, in Paris. I lived there as a girl.

What does the rain smell like in Paris, you ask?

It smells of old books.

It glistens like silver sidewalks.

It makes the sky mist-white and smells like wet flowers mixed with fresh starts.

I haven't been since I was a girl, but I'll never forget that smell.

it's my city, and most beautiful in the rain.

Nostalgia

Far removed from home, and in an alien land. She peered out the window, and observed the hustling, bustling street below. Yet still she felt lonely, the only comfort she could find was in those sporatic late summer storms. This climate was far too torrid for her particular taste. She was from Seattle afterall. So when she heard the the tiny taps on her window, she swung the doors open, and welcomed her old friend inside. Her arms stretched out, and eyes closed, she inhaled and marveled. More than 1,000 miles away from home, and yet, she could still smell her house as though she was sitting on her family's porch back in Seattle. In an attempt to savour her little bit of familiarity, she left the windows open until the rain quieted to a single, steady drop. Allowing the earthy, familiar musk to waft into her dwelling, so she could feel at home again.
